Temperament: Shingetsu

Shingetsu (a Touhou LW original) refers to the first moon that can be seen after the new moon. While Reisen is still inexperienced, she is filled with possibility―just like this temperament. As a moon rabbit, Reisen is endowed with Wood Phase, the element of the rabbit, and Moon Essence, the element of the moon. The strong and kind Wood Phase resists Water Phase, because water nourishes wood, but it is weak to Metal Phase, because metal carves wood. The cooperative and indecisive Moon Essence resists the alluring and arrogant Sun Essence, but it is weak to the diverse and uncooperative Star Essence.

Ability: - Ability Unknown -

Not much is known about Reisen's ability. She seems to have the same regular abilities available to all moon rabbits, such as telepathy between moon rabbits and quick movement. She is so quick that she once vanished from Reimu's sight, though Reimu had been caught off guard at the time. There are no significant records about Reisen, but she is a moon rabbit, which means she is a youkai. In a battle of bullets, where youkai fight on equal terms even against humans, she could have quite an advantage... But in the end, moon rabbits do not make very good soldiers.

Mischief: 3.8 Centimeters per Year

Reisen's Spell Card (a Touhou LW original). A time-delayed attack that uses the mirrors on the moon... or well, an attack that mimics it. On the near side of the moon―that is, the side of the moon seen in the outside world―there are a number of mirrors left behind by humans. According to measurements using these mirrors, the moon is apparently moving away from the earth at a rate of 3.8 centimeters per year. However, there are reports that the moon rabbits sometimes play pranks on the mirrors, so this could be related somehow...

Selfless Sacrifice (Merciful Marshal)

Reisen's Last Word (a Touhou LW original). A unique attack that heals and strengthens Reisen's allies at the expense of her own abilities. There is a legend about a rabbit that ascended to the moon, though it is unknown whether this has any relation to the moon rabbits. This rabbit's self-sacrificing death was acknowledged by Sakra, a god of war and protection... Whether this legend is the origin of the moon rabbits or not, is another story.
